KARACHI, Oct 31: Top four players — Waqas Mehboob, Hamza Bokhari, M. Naeem and Shaikh Saqib — on Friday stepped into the qualifying round of the CNS International Squash Championship by winning the pre-qualifiers at the PN Roshan Khan-Jahangir Khan Squash Complex.

They join the 12 players to complete a draw of 16 for the two-day qualifying round which begins on Saturday at 11.30am.

The 12 include Bilal Zaman, Aqib Hanif, Amjad Khan, Waqar Mehboob, Safeerullah Khan, Wasim Shad, M. Shoaib Hassan, Owais Khan, Tariq Manzoor (UAE), Kashif Khan, Mamoonur Rashid and Nosherwan Khan.

Again the top four will advance to the main round which gets into action from Monday. The main round concludes on Nov 6.
